Friendly folk tunes session - last Mon of every month - old Nun's Head


Recommended Posts

We meet on the last Monday of the month upstairs at the Old Nun's Head for an informal tunes (not songs) session.

It is a fun way of learning by ear to play folk dance tunes from England, Wales, Scotland, Ireland, US, etc.

For more confident players, we take it turns to teach one new tune each session and most in the key of D or G major.

The sessions are FREE but please buy a drink at the bar.

If you can play an acoustic instrument a bit which works in those keys, come along and give it a try, and meet some like minded people too.

We are building up a repertoire, and we run through a few of the ones we already know each session.
